Semdi village is located in the Dhoomakot Tehsil of the Garhwal district in the Uttarakhan.

According to Census 2011 information, the location code or village code of Semdi village is 246276.

Semdi has a total population of 198 people, out of which the male population is 86 while the female population is 112. The literacy rate of Semdi village is 72.73%, out of which 81.40% males and 66.07% females are literate. There are about 45 houses in Semdi village.
